Transaction 71b6493394d144e1317e234a73b79c3ea8e430fc5d46ec43f112075d91908776
1 Input
2 Outputs
- 71b6493394d144e1317e234a73b79c3ea8e430fc5d46ec43f112075d91908776:0
- 71b6493394d144e1317e234a73b79c3ea8e430fc5d46ec43f112075d91908776:1
value 2000000
address 1LkFDkBKfd3uzVzXZc6SWVLznvw3iakg3V
value 10962491
address 1DLBNUbpuCbbk71pbNHLfQhkUV1RzRwB37